    what is the best format to have on my webpage so as to ease the download time for peeps?

  2. Internet, Programming and Graphics   -   #2
    MP3 format is good because:

    1. It is a universal format that is relatively high quality.
    2. Can be read by anyone with a modern operation system or even relatively old OS. (Did you know there is a mp3 player for both dos and win 3.1) B)

    Are you actually embedding it into the page, from the topic that's what I take it your saying, if you are, then first I must say I don't recommend it, cuz most people hate the embedded music on a website. Also if you really must embed music on a page, then go with midi, will be a much, much smaller file size, and will download rather quickly for the dial-up users out there.

    If you are just adding a music file to the page to download though, go with Ariel's suggestion, mp3 is fairly small, and it is a universal music format, so no one should have any problem at all playing it.
